Transition from the working balance to the deficit/surplus in 2008

  • Value: −4.1 % of GDP
  • Change vs 2007: −0.7 % of GDP (−20.59 %)
  • Position in history: above the 31-year average (average — −4.6581 % of GDP)
  • Series maximum — −0.9 % of GDP in 2023
  • Series minimum — −11 % of GDP in 2010
  • Value date: 1 January 2008
  • Source: Eurostat
